You only align radios (and other sound IFs) for max output from slugs. TVs you align the video IF for frequency response, output level be damned. There should be an alignment procedure in the philco manual if you can't undo your work consult the philco procedure. You will need both sweep and marker generators working to see the response curve and know what frequencies important features correspond to.

This is why I always advise not touch video IFs unless you really are prepared to do so. I've not done a video IF alignment yet, but have been grabbing equipment to try it. When I do I plan to do it on a set I don't care about for this exact reason.
